導航:首頁 > 編程語言 > 最新php連接mysql

最新php連接mysql

發布時間:2022-04-01 12:15:40

php有幾種連接mysql的方法

大致有以下方法:

1、使用 mysql ,提示:此種方法官方不建議。

<?php
$con=mysql_connect("localhost","root","");
if(!$con)
{
die('Couldnotconnect:'.mysql_error());
}
mysql_close($con);

2、使用 mysqli(分過程式與對象式兩種):

<?php
$link=mysqli_connect('localhost','my_user','my_password','my_db');

if(!$link){
die('ConnectError('.mysqli_connect_errno().')'
.mysqli_connect_error());
}

echo'Success...'.mysqli_get_host_info($link)." ";

mysqli_close($link);
?>


3、使用PDO

<?php

$db=newPDO('mysql:host=localhost;dbname=test','root','');
try{
foreach($db->query('select*fromuser')as$row){
print_r($row);
}
$db=null;//關閉資料庫
}catch(PDOException$e){
echo$e->getMessage();
}
?>

4、其他(使用 ADODB 等)

<?php
require_once'./adodb5/adodb.inc.php';
$conn=&ADONewConnection('mysql');
$conn->connect('localhost','root','','test');
$conn->Execute("setnamesutf8");
$res=$conn->Execute("select*fromuser");
if(!$res){
echo$conn->ErrorMsg();
}else{
var_mp($res);
}
?>

❷ php如何與mysql連接

首先,你上面的內容是不可能的,程序裡面只有mysql_connect函數,而報錯mysql_pconnect函數未定義,只有後者多了一個p,你可能運行的不是你的這個文件。

其次,對於PHP連接mysql報告mysql_connect或者mysql_pconnect函數未定義的,原因能夠肯定:php.ini裡面沒有打開extension=php_mysql.dll行前面的分號注釋,或者沒有把php文件夾下的libmysql.dll等文件拷貝到c:\windows下,導致載入php_mysql.dll失敗。

❸ PHP連接MYSQL資料庫

<?PHP
$conn = @ mysql_connect("127.0.0.1", "用戶名", "密碼") or die("資料庫連接失敗");
mysql_select_db("bbs", $conn);
mysql_query("set names 'GBK'");
?>

❹ PHP怎麼連接MySQL

PHP連接mysql資料庫是PHP新手們必須要掌握的一項技能,只要掌握了PHP對資料庫進行增刪改查等操作,就可以寫出一些簡單且常見的程序。如留言表,新聞頁等。本篇文章主要給大家詳細介紹PHP連接Mysql資料庫的兩種常用方法。

下面我們通過具體的代碼示例來給大家詳細介紹兩種PHP連接mysql資料庫的方法。

mysqli連接資料庫和pdo連接資料庫。

第一種方法:使用mysqli連接mysql資料庫

代碼實例如下:

<?php

$host='127.0.0.1';

$user='root';

$password='root';

$dbName='php';

$link=new mysqli($host,$user,$password,$dbName);

if ($link->connect_error){

die("連接失敗:".$link->connect_error);

}

$sql="select * from admins";

$res=$link->query($sql);

$data=$res->fetch_all();

var_mp($data);

在經過一系列的連接操作後,我們再創建一個sql語句對其中數據表進行查詢檢驗。在上述代碼中,我們要先創建一些需要用到的變數,如資料庫用戶名、資料庫名密碼等。然後我們用面向對象的方式連接了名為php的資料庫。再通過if條件語句,connect-error方法判斷PHP連接資料庫是否成功。

這里我們先登錄phpmyadmin看看是否存在php資料庫,從下圖可以知道是存在php這個資料庫的。

PHP連接Mysql步驟以上就是關於PHP連接資料庫查詢數據的兩種常用方法詳解,更多相關教程請訪問php中文網mysql視頻教程,歡迎參考學習

❺ PHP連接MySQL

樓上的不懂不要亂講,mysqli_connect()函數沒有錯,mysqli 擴展庫是設計用於同 MySQL 4.1.3 或更高版本協同工作的;

在使用MYSQLLI之前:需要打開PHP.INI確認開啟了MYSQLLI:
extension=php_mysqli.dll
是可以用的,也就是將extension前面的;去掉即可.

mysqli_connect("localhost","root","root","test");
它的參數:主機地址,用戶名,密碼,資料庫
你將連接資料庫的這代碼改成:
$mysqli=mysqli_connect("localhost","root","root","test") or die("不能連接資料庫 : ".mysqli_connect_error());
這樣輸出錯誤後,才好判斷的.

你要確認你的資料庫帳戶名和密碼是正確的.

不太明白你說的意思,你將提示的信息截圖來看下.OK?

❻ php連接mysql

public function getInfo(){
$this->userName=$this->userInfo["name"];
$this->userPSW=$this->userInfo["password"];
$this->userAge=$this->userInfo["age"];
$this->userGrade=$this->userInfo["grade"];
}
你這里不對吧,應該是
$this->userName=$this->userInfo[0]["name"];
$this->userPSW=$this->userInfo[0]["password"];
$this->userAge=$this->userInfo[0]["age"];
$this->userGrade=$this->userInfo[0]["grade"];
就算你只取一條數據,也還是一個數組,所以要加下標0

❼ 用php如何連接MySQL資料庫

php鏈接mysql必備條件:

❽ php連接mysql資料庫

下載個phpmyadmin,用這個查看和管理資料庫
如果你要在你的代碼中查看,那你要用代碼把資料庫記錄取出,顯示出來
-----------------------------------------------------
問題補充:

重點在於它把表存到哪裡去了?總得有個位置吧。

你連接資料庫的時候是怎麼連接的?資料庫的host,dbname你連接的那個,你就到那個裡面去看啊

❾ PHP連接mysql高手請看!!!!!謝謝

你連接資料庫的時候(mysql_connect)使用的用戶名和密碼是有問題才出現這樣的警告語句

❿ php連接mysql代碼怎麼使用

1、首先,新建一個php_mysql.php的文件

閱讀全文

與最新php連接mysql相關的資料

熱點內容
優信二手車解壓後過戶 瀏覽:61
Windows常用c編譯器 瀏覽:778
關於改善國家網路安全的行政命令 瀏覽:833
安卓如何下載網易荒野pc服 瀏覽:654
javainetaddress 瀏覽:104
蘋果4s固件下載完了怎麼解壓 瀏覽:1002
命令zpa 瀏覽:285
python編譯器小程序 瀏覽:944
在app上看視頻怎麼光線調暗 瀏覽:540
可以中文解壓的解壓軟體 瀏覽:592
安卓卸載組件應用怎麼安裝 瀏覽:913
使用面向對象編程的方式 瀏覽:339
程序員項目經理的年終總結範文 瀏覽:929
內衣的加密設計用來幹嘛的 瀏覽:432
淮安數據加密 瀏覽:292
魔高一丈指標源碼 瀏覽:982
松下php研究所 瀏覽:168
c回調java 瀏覽:399
夢幻端游長安地圖互通源碼 瀏覽:745
電腦本地文件如何上傳伺服器 瀏覽:313